For many, the path to success starts with obtaining a college degree. But that isn’t the only way to land a good job.

There are lots of fast-growing jobs right now that don’t require a bachelor’s and have good salaries.

Kiplinger compiled a list of the highest-paying jobs and fastest-growing jobs for workers without a college degree. Continue reading to see which ones made the list.

#10: Construction and building inspector

Construction and building inspectors make a median annual salary of $67,700. Some states require a license to be an inspector but not a college degree.

#9: Flight attendant

Flight attendants see a median annual salary of $68,370, and most airlines don’t require a college degree.

#6: Locomotive engineers

Locomotive engineers net a median annual salary of $73,580. Usually, no college degree is required, but you do need on-the-job training and certification from the Federal Railroad Administration, Kiplinger said.

#4: Aircraft and avionics equipment mechanic and technician

Aircraft and avionics equipment mechanics and technicians net a median annual salary of $75,400. While you will need to enter an FAA-approved program to get an Airframe and Powerplant (A&P) certification, you don’t need a bachelor’s.

#3: Electrical power-line installer and repairer

Electrical power-line installers and repairers have a median annual salary of $85,420, and you will need some technical training or an apprenticeship but not a bachelor’s.

#1: Elevator and escalator installer and repairer

Elevator and escalator installers and repairers will see a median annual salary of $102,420 and tend to require a four-year apprenticeship but not a college degree, according to Kiplinger.
